/**
* @author Louis Wasserman
*/
@BugPattern(
summary = "Preconditions only accepts the %s placeholder in error message strings",
severity = ERROR,
tags = StandardTags.LIKELY_ERROR)
public class PreconditionsInvalidPlaceholder extends BugChecker
implements MethodInvocationTreeMatcher {
private static final Matcher PRECONDITIONS_CHECK =
allOf(
anyOf(
staticMethod().onClass("com.google.common.base.Preconditions"),
staticMethod().onClass("com.google.common.base.Verify")),
PreconditionsInvalidPlaceholder::secondParameterIsString);
private static boolean secondParameterIsString(ExpressionTree tree, VisitorState state) {
Symbol symbol = getSymbol(tree);
if (!(symbol instanceof MethodSymbol)) {
return false;
}
MethodSymbol methodSymbol = (MethodSymbol) symbol;
return methodSymbol.getParameters().size() >= 2
&& isSubtype(methodSymbol.getParameters().get(1).type, state.getSymtab().stringType, state);
}
@Override
public Description matchMethodInvocation(MethodInvocationTree tree, VisitorState state) {
if (PRECONDITIONS_CHECK.matches(tree, state)
&& tree.getArguments().get(1) instanceof LiteralTree) {
LiteralTree formatStringTree = (LiteralTree) tree.getArguments().get(1);
if (formatStringTree.getValue() instanceof String) {
String formatString = (String) formatStringTree.getValue();
int expectedArgs = expectedArguments(formatString);
if (expectedArgs < tree.getArguments().size() - 2
&& BAD_PLACEHOLDER_REGEX.matcher(formatString).find()) {
return describe(tree, state);
}
}
}
return Description.NO_MATCH;
}
/**
* Matches most {@code java.util.Formatter} and {@code java.text.MessageFormat} format
* placeholders, other than %s itself.
*
* This does not need to be completely exhaustive, since it is only used to suggest fixes.
*/
private static final Pattern BAD_PLACEHOLDER_REGEX =
Pattern.compile("\\$s|%(?:\\d+\\$)??[dbBhHScCoxXeEfgGaAtTn]|\\{\\d+}");
public Description describe(MethodInvocationTree tree, VisitorState state) {
LiteralTree formatTree = (LiteralTree) tree.getArguments().get(1);
String fixedFormatString =
BAD_PLACEHOLDER_REGEX.matcher(state.getSourceForNode(formatTree)).replaceAll("%s");
if (expectedArguments(fixedFormatString) == tree.getArguments().size() - 2) {
return describeMatch(formatTree, SuggestedFix.replace(formatTree, fixedFormatString));
}
int missing = tree.getArguments().size() - 2 - expectedArguments(fixedFormatString);
StringBuilder builder = new StringBuilder(fixedFormatString);
builder.deleteCharAt(builder.length() - 1);
builder.append(" [%s");
for (int i = 1; i < missing; i++) {
builder.append(", %s");
}
builder.append("]\"");
return describeMatch(tree, SuggestedFix.replace(formatTree, builder.toString()));
}
private static int expectedArguments(String formatString) {
int count = 0;
for (int i = formatString.indexOf("%s"); i != -1; i = formatString.indexOf("%s", i + 1)) {
count++;
}
return count;
}
}
